What this data does not show

  • Retained matters not of court record — cases settled before formal counsel of record was entered
  • Federal court cases — state-court records only
  • Case facts, evidence quality, witness cooperation, or client circumstances
  • Plea-versus-trial strategy, motion practice, or sentencing advocacy
  • Quality of legal representation
  • The 19th Judicial Circuit (Fairfax County, Fairfax City, Falls Church) Circuit Court is not in CIS — district-level cases for those three jurisdictions are included; circuit-level are not. See coverage notes.

Outcomes reflect the recorded facts of cases, not the quality of advocacy. Past outcomes do not predict future case results. For legal advice, consult a licensed Virginia attorney.

Edmund Michie appeared as defense counsel of record in 195 Virginia court cases during 2025 — 194 in District Court and 1 in Circuit Court. Source: Virginia DCIS + CIS public records.
Albemarle County, with 70 of 195 2025 cases handled there.
In 2025 the most common charge category in Edmund Michie's case record was Reckless Driving (19 cases). The full charge mix is in the table above.
Of 188 resolved cases: 27% convicted of original charge (51), 46% dropped (86 = 40 nolle prossed + 46 dismissed), 21% reduced to a lesser charge (40), 6% acquitted (11). Outcomes use strict definitions per the methodology.
Of 102 cases ending in a guilty or not-guilty verdict, 91 (89%) resolved by guilty plea and 11 (11%) went to trial — 11 acquittals and 0 convictions at trial.

Methodology

Cases are counted by defense counsel of record as recorded in DCIS (district) and CIS (circuit). Outcomes use the strict definitions published at virginiacourtfile.com/methodology. Resolved includes only cases with final disposition codes (Guilty, Not Guilty, Dismissed, Nolle Prosequi). Convicted is a guilty disposition on the originally filed charge with no amended charge. Reduced is a guilty disposition with a non-empty amended charge field. Dropped combines Dismissed and Nolle Prosequi. Pending cases, certifications, and probation revocations are excluded from the outcome rates above.
